Porter Country

Porter Country, a new community developed by Milestone in Buda, Texas, is an attractive location for potential homeowners. Situated conveniently in Kyle, Texas, it offers an advantageous blend of serene suburban life and easy access to urban amenities. The proximity to major cities and employment centers is a significant highlight. Located by East side 35th, FM 2001, and North of Shadow Creek, it allows for effortless commuting to nearby cities such as Downtown Austin and San Marcos, both approximately a 30-minute drive away​​​​. Moreover, residents can enjoy quick access to Austin-Bergstrom International Airport for travel needs.

The area is renowned for its outdoor recreation, earning the title of the “Outdoor Capital of Texas” by the State Legislature. With over 70 acres of green space in Porter Country itself and access to Buda’s 17 scenic parks and natural areas, including the 54-acre Historic Stagecoach Park, residents have ample opportunities to indulge in nature​​​​. The community also includes multiple parks, a network of trails, and an amenity center with a swimming pool​​. Nearby attractions like the re-developed site at Downtown Buda and the Buda Mill and Grain, with its unique shops and weekly live music, add to the area’s charm​​.

For shopping and dining, Porter Country is close to a variety of options. From Aviation Pizza and Draft House to Mudbugs for Cajun food, and the Texas Pie Company, known for its homemade pies, the area offers a rich culinary experience​​. Additionally, Cabela’s, a massive store for outdoor enthusiasts, adds to the allure, offering a range of merchandise, historical firearms, museum-quality animal displays, and a restaurant serving unique dishes like elk and bison burgers​​.

The community falls under the Hays CISD, known for its strong educational standards. Families can send their children to highly-rated schools like Ralph Pfluger Elementary School, ensuring a quality education for young residents​​​​.

Real estate options in Porter Country are diverse and cater to different preferences. The development offers both one-story and two-story houses, ranging from 1,450 to 3,000 square feet, with 3-4 bedrooms and 2-3 bathrooms. The homes are designed with various floor plans and three different elevations, featuring open-concept style kitchens blending into spacious communal living areas. The Owner’s Suites in these homes include luxury materials, walk-in showers, and walk-in closets, providing a blend of comfort and style​​.

Residents appreciate Porter Country for the balance it offers between tranquility and convenience. The community’s design integrates over 60 acres of open and scenic land, providing a peaceful environment. Yet, it does not compromise on access to urban amenities, with nearby cities like Austin and San Marcos offering vibrant music scenes and cultural events​​​​.
